Vision Equipment Power Management Boards
Design power-management boards for cameras, compute and peripherals, covering multiple rails, sequencing, monitoring and fault-state output.

Inputs for project assessment
Input supply range, loads, startup currents, sequencing and thermal conditions.
Also describe the current equipment, intended changes, available test environment and acceptance owner. Share drawings, SDKs and samples through the agreed confidential process.
Deliverables and version records
Power design, BOM, prototypes, sequencing configuration and load-test records.
At project kickoff, agree prototype quantities, source-file scope, build environment, third-party components and handover method. Deliverables identify their hardware and software revisions for maintenance and future changes.
Validation and acceptance
Check voltage, ripple, sequencing, protection trips and recovery under the agreed loads.
Define the configuration, test objects, operating conditions and decision method before testing. Acceptance records include the setup, raw evidence, issue resolution and retests; performance values come from the corresponding test conditions.
